    Nigeria: BCN boss seeks stakeholder’s input for ICT development

    The Chief Executive Officer of Backbone Connectivity Network (BCN), Mr. Ibrahim Dikko has called for collaborations between the government, its agencies, and players in the Information and Communication Technology (ICT) industry. Dikko, who made the call in Lagos while speaking with journalists, said this has become imperative given current challenges hindering ICT development in the country.

    According to him, there currently exists a wide gap between the players and the government, adding that this has created myriads of challenges such as multiple taxation and difficulties in getting the Right of Way permit. “If the industry players and the government work together, there won’t be issues of an agency shutting down base stations or cutting fibres during road constructions. We must realise that the technology business is a national business. It is a business that transforms the economy, hence, the players, who are mostly from the private sector must be seen as partners in progress by the government. There must be a synergy between the private and public sectors,” he said.

    Dikko noted that with the recent fall in the price of crude oil, which is the main source of the nation’s economy, Nigeria must realise that it has no other option than to diversify by leveraging technology. However, he said transforming the economy with technology would only be realised if governments at all levels understand this need and collaboratively work towards the goal with the industry players.

    He, therefore, commended the Minister of Communications and Digital Economy, Dr. Isa Pantami, for his recent initiatives aimed at building a digital economy.  He expressed confidence that the digital strategy currently being implemented by the Minister would transform the nation’s economy if supported by all stakeholders, stressing that collaboration in this area is also key.

    According to him, the umbrella body of all players in the ICT industry, the Association of Telecommunications Companies of Nigeria (ATCON), has taken a bold step in this regard through its forthcoming National Dialogue on Telecoms and ICT. The event scheduled to hold March 26 in Abuja, he said, would create the opportunity for governments, their agencies and the private sector operators to forge collaborations towards achieving the common goal of ICT development in Nigeria.

    The Backbone Connectivity CEO also applauded the Nigerian Communications Commission (NCC) and the National Information Technology Development Agency (NITDA) for their respective roles in sustaining a vibrant telecoms and technology industry.
